Zopa Plots GenAI Push with £68m Funding Round

Digital bank Zopa has successfully raised £68 million in a new equity funding round led by A.P. Moller Holding, with significant backing from existing investors. The funds will support Zopa's strategic initiatives, including the launch of a new current account in 2025 and the development of a groundbreaking GenAI proposition aimed at revolutionizing customer interaction with financial services. Additionally, Zopa has formed strategic partnerships with companies such as Octopus Energy and John Lewis, enhancing its service offerings in the renewable energy market and expanding personal loan services. Zopa holds a full banking license, distinguishing it from many FinTech companies and reinforcing its commitment to regulatory standards. The company has over 1.3 million customers and £5 billion in deposits, with plans to expand its market presence and acquire new ventures in the near future. The recent funding is a testament to Zopa's solid financial performance and its potential for further growth, echoed by A.P. Moller Holding's belief in Zopa's ability to generate sustainable, long-term value for its customers.
